On this week’s episode of “Jesuitical,” Ashley and Zac are joined by America magazine’s editor in chief, Sam Sawyer, S.J., to discuss the results of the 2024 presidential election, in which Donald Trump defeated the sitting vice president, Kamala Harris.

They discuss:

  • The Catholic vote in the election and how it differed from previous elections
  • How Catholic leaders might respond to a second Trump presidency
  • The role of faith and trust in God in the face of political turmoil
